Government Affairs Manager

Riyadh, Saudi Arabia

CCL Global are collaborating with a Global Leader in Energy Technology to recruit a Government Affairs Manager to be based in Riyadh or Jeddah. This is high level role reporting directly to the CEO.


Key Responsibilities:


  • Develop, monitor and implement an annual government affairs strategy with country MD in alignment with country strategy.
  • Develop and monitor changes in a country stakeholder map and power-interest matrix for key projects and programmes.
  • Track and develop response strategies for key country and BA issues required GA mitigation and support.
  • Monitor, analyse and develop influencing plans for policy, legislative and regulatory developments that impact the clients operations.
  • Monitor, analyse and develop response plans for geo-political trends and risks impacting SE market position.
  • Identify key engagement platforms to drive advocacy, thought leadership and insights campaigns that further the clients interests in key decision-making processes and enhance their reputation and market position.
  • Coordinate and prepare executive briefing materials, reports, and presentations in coordination with relevant MD’s Office, BAs and Functional counterparts.
  • Foster and maintain strong relationships with key stakeholders, including government representatives and industry associations.
  • Collaborate with BAs and Functional counterparts to ensure alignment of government affairs strategies with business objectives.
  • Represent the client at industry events, conferences, and meetings with government officials.

Qualifications:


  • Bachelor degree in Political Science, Public Administration, Business, or a related field. Advanced degree preferred.
  • Minimum of 10 years of experience in government affairs, public policy, or a related role within the energy sector.
  • Strong understanding of policy, legislative and regulatory processes.
  • Excellent communication, negotiation, and interpersonal skills.
  • Results oriented with excellent problem solving skills.
  • Proven ability to build and maintain relationships with government officials and executive stakeholders.
  • Strategic thinker with the ability to analyse complex issues and develop effective advocacy strategies.
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ively as part of a team in a fast-paced environment.
  • Ability to develop and maintain government stakeholder ecosystems and partnerships driving value for the business.
